Wyjątek LoadSdk
public
final
class
LoadSdkException
extends Exception
implements
Parcelable
| java.lang.Object | |||
| ↳ | java.lang.Throwable, | ||
| ↳ | java.lang.Exception | ||
| ↳ | android.app.sdksandbox.LoadSdkWyjątek | ||
Wyjątek zgłoszony przez funkcję SdkSandboxManager#loadSdk
Podsumowanie
Stałe odziedziczone |
|---|
Fieldsem | |
|---|---|
public
static
final
Creator<LoadSdkException> |
CREATOR
|
Konstruktory publiczne | |
|---|---|
LoadSdkException(Throwable cause, Bundle extraInfo)
Inicjuje obiekt |
|
Metody publiczne | |
|---|---|
int
|
describeContents()
Opisz rodzaje specjalnych obiektów zawartych w tej Parcelable złośliwą reprezentację instancji. |
Bundle
|
getExtraInformation()
Zwraca dodatkowe informacje o błędzie, na podstawie którego utworzono wyjątek. |
int
|
getLoadSdkErrorCode()
Zwraca kod wyniku, za pomocą którego utworzono wyjątek. |
void
|
writeToParcel(Parcel destination, int flags)
Spłaszcz ten obiekt na działkę. |
Metody dziedziczone | |
|---|---|
Fieldsem
CREATOR
public static final Creator<LoadSdkException> CREATOR
Konstruktory publiczne
Wyjątek LoadSdk
public LoadSdkException (Throwable cause, Bundle extraInfo)
Inicjuje obiekt LoadSdkException za pomocą obiektu Throwable (możliwość wyrzutu) i Bundle.
| Parametry | |
|---|---|
cause |
Throwable: przyczyna wyjątku, która jest zapisywana do późniejszego pobrania przez metodę Throwable.getCause().
Ta wartość nie może być typu null. |
extraInfo |
Bundle: dodatkowe informacje o błędzie. Jeśli nie ma takich informacji, to pole jest puste.
Ta wartość nie może być typu null. |
Metody publiczne
opisywanie treści
public int describeContents ()
Opisz rodzaje specjalnych obiektów zawartych w tej Parcelable
złośliwą reprezentację instancji. Jeśli na przykład obiekt zostanie
dołącz deskryptor pliku w danych wyjściowych writeToParcel(android.os.Parcel, int),
wartość zwrotna tej metody musi zawierać
CONTENTS_FILE_DESCRIPTOR bit.
| Zwroty | |
|---|---|
int |
maska bitowa wskazująca zbiór specjalnych typów obiektów
przez tę instancję obiektu Parcelable.
Wartość to 0 lub CONTENTS_FILE_DESCRIPTOR |
getExtraInformation
public Bundle getExtraInformation ()
Zwraca dodatkowe informacje o błędzie, na podstawie którego utworzono wyjątek.
| Zwroty | |
|---|---|
Bundle |
Pakiet dodatkowych informacji o błędzie.
Ta wartość nie może być typu null. |
getLoadSdkErrorCode
public int getLoadSdkErrorCode ()
Zwraca kod wyniku, za pomocą którego utworzono wyjątek.
zapisToParcel
public void writeToParcel (Parcel destination, int flags)
Spłaszcz ten obiekt na działkę.
| Parametry | |
|---|---|
destination |
Parcel: ta wartość nie może być typu null. |
flags |
int: dodatkowe flagi informujące o sposobie zapisywania obiektu.
Może wynosić 0 lub Parcelable.PARCELABLE_WRITE_RETURN_VALUE.
Wartość to 0 lub kombinacja Parcelable.PARCELABLE_WRITE_RETURN_VALUE i android.os.Parcelable.PARCELABLE_ELIDE_DUPLICATES |